Dean Edwards

Ex-digger driver, and Masterchef finalist, Dean is a popular member of the team of chefs on ITV's Lorraine show

Dean’s love of food was inspired by his father, who cooked beautifully but was a tradesman by profession. Although he became a digger driver, Dean always cooked for the love of it, so he was persuaded to enter Masterchef by his friends and family. Having made it all the way to the final in 1996, he was sadly pipped to the post but thousands of viewers called in to pledge their support for Dean and complain that he should have won. After his Masterchef experience, Dean sought to change his life radically by leaving his career as a digger driver to pursue his love of cooking and food. He made his debut on This Morning in September 2009, featuring in a weekly cookery slot, and then joined the Lorraine team in September 2010.
